交易所钱包对接以太坊的设计与实现

              发布时间:2024-10-16 06:31:19
              ### 内容主体大纲 1. **引言** - 对接以太坊钱包的重要性 - 当前市场需求分析 2. **以太坊概述** - 以太坊的基本概念 - 以太坊的技术架构 3. **交易所钱包概述** - 交易所钱包的定义与功能 - 与用户的关系 4. **设计交易所钱包对接以太坊的策略** - 需求分析 - 系统架构设计 - 安全性考虑 5. **以太坊钱包接入方式** - 基于API的接入 - 多签名钱包技术 - 去中心化钱包的应用 6. **实施步骤** - 环境准备 - 编码实现 - 测试与部署 7. **安全性与风险管理** - 常见的安全风险 - 风险规避措施 - 监控和预警机制 8. **未来展望** - 钱包对接技术的演变 - 持续与用户体验提升 9. **结论** - 对接以太坊钱包的重要性回顾 - 总结与建议 ### 内容 #### 1. 引言

              随着区块链技术的飞速发展,尤其是以太坊平台的日益成熟,各种数字资产及其交易逐渐成为资金流动的重要方式。很多交易所开始寻求能够支持以太坊及其代币的对接钱包,来提升其用户交易体验和系统安全性能。在这样的背景下,研究和设计交易所钱包对接以太坊显得尤为重要。

              本篇文章将为您介绍交易所钱包对接以太坊的设计,从基本概念到实施步骤,力求为行业内的相关人士提供参考和借鉴。

              #### 2. 以太坊概述

              以太坊的基本概念

              以太坊是一个开放的区块链平台,允许开发者在其上构建和部署去中心化应用(DApps)。其核心是智能合约,这是一种自动执行合约条款的程序,极大地方便了各种应用的实现。

              以太坊的技术架构

              交易所钱包对接以太坊的设计与实现

              以太坊的架构主要分为以下几部分:区块链、虚拟机(EVM)、智能合约及共识机制。理解这些基础知识对于后续的设计与开发十分必要。

              #### 3. 交易所钱包概述

              交易所钱包的定义与功能

              交易所钱包是指存储和管理用户数字资产的工具,通常由交易所提供,旨在帮助用户方便地进行交易、存储和转账等操作。

              与用户的关系

              交易所钱包对接以太坊的设计与实现

              钱包是直接与用户接触的界面,用户的使用体验直接影响到他们对交易所的忠诚度,因此,在设计钱包时必须充分考虑用户体验。

              #### 4. 设计交易所钱包对接以太坊的策略

              需求分析

              在进行设计之前的需求分析是关键。首先需要弄清楚用户的需求、交易量、访问频率等信息,以便在设计钱包时考虑到这些因素。

              系统架构设计

              设计一个可扩展、可靠的钱包系统架构是至关重要的。系统架构应包括前端用户界面和后端服务的紧密配合。

              安全性考虑

              安全性是交易所钱包设计中的重中之重,必须考虑多种安全措施,包括加密、数据备份和多重身份验证等,以保护用户的资产。

              #### 5. 以太坊钱包接入方式

              基于API的接入

              使用API作为连接以太坊网络的方式是较为普遍的选择,通过API可以方便快捷地进行资产管理及交易。

              多签名钱包技术

              多签名技术能够为交易提供额外的一层保护,要求多个用户的签名才能执行交易,从而极大地减少黑客攻击的成功概率。

              去中心化钱包的应用

              去中心化钱包为用户提供了更高的控制权和私密性,正逐渐受到市场的青睐。交易所可以考虑将这种技术集成到其钱包解决方案中。

              #### 6. 实施步骤

              环境准备

              在实施之前,首先需准备开发环境,包括数据库、服务器及必要的开发工具,以确保项目的顺利进行。

              编码实现

              实际的编码实现应当根据设计体系架构进行,前端与后端代码的结构化将有助于后续维护与迭代。

              测试与部署

              最后一步是进行全面的测试,包括功能测试、压力测试和安全测试,确保系统的稳定性与安全性,之后才允许上线部署。

              #### 7. 安全性与风险管理

              常见的安全风险

              在钱包的使用和运营过程中,常见的安全风险包括黑客攻击、数据泄露、操纵交易等。这些风险会直接影响用户对交易所的信任度。

              风险规避措施

              为了有效降低这些风险,交易所应采取多重防护措施,包括实时监控、异常流量检测等,及时发现潜在威胁。

              监控和预警机制

              建立有效的监控与预警机制,可以在问题发生之前进行干预,减少用户资产的损失。

              #### 8. 未来展望

              钱包对接技术的演变

              随着区块链技术的发展,钱包对接的技术也在不断演变,未来可能会出现更为先进的技术手段,如跨链技术等。

              持续与用户体验提升

              在技术不断进步的同时,交易所也需关注用户体验的,通过不断收集用户反馈进行系统调整。

              #### 9. 结论

              本篇文章对交易所钱包对接以太坊的设计与实施进行了全面介绍。从需求分析到实施步骤,再到安全性设计,旨在为相关从业者提供有用的参考与指导。随着区块链及以太坊的不断发展,相信在未来,会推出更多新技术与产品来促进这一领域的繁荣。

              ### 相关问题及详细介绍 #### 为什么以太坊钱包对接对交易所至关重要?

              以太坊钱包对接的重要性

              以太坊作为一个广泛使用的区块链平台,其去中心化应用和智能合约功能,使得以太坊钱包成为许多交易所提供服务的核心之一。随着数字资产交易的逐渐普及,用户对便捷、高效的钱包解决方案的需求日益增强。通过对接以太坊钱包,交易所能够为用户提供更流畅的交易体验,有效缩短交易时间,并及时执行用户的交易请求。

              此外,对接以太坊钱包还能帮助交易所扩展其产品范围,支持更多的ERC20代币,从而吸引更多的用户和交易量。这不仅能够提高市场竞争力,还能提升用户忠诚度。通过对接的技术优势,交易所向用户展示了自己的技术实力与对用户需求的敏感度,有助于品牌价值的提升。

              #### 在设计交易所钱包时,安全性该如何考虑?

              安全性在钱包设计中的关键性

              在设计交易所钱包时,安全性是首要考虑因素。数字资产交易涉及用户的财富安全,一旦发生资产损失,将直接影响到用户的信任和交易所的声誉。因此,赢得用户的信任,设计有保障的钱包系统是交易所的重要责任。在进行设计时,以下几个方面的安全性措施是不可或缺的:

              首先,数据加密是确保安全的基础。交易所应对用户的敏感信息和交易数据进行加密,防止数据在网络传输过程中被截获和篡改。其次,采取多重身份验证措施(如短信验证、邮件确认等)能够有效降低用户帐户被盗的风险。此外,定期进行安全审计和漏洞检测是非常必要的,确保后台系统的稳定性和安全性。

              最后,利用先进的安全技术,例如多签名钱包设计,能够更好地保护用户资产,减少单点故障的风险。通过综合运用这些安全措施,交易所能够构建一个更为安全的钱包系统,提升用户的信任和满意度。

              #### 钱包对接以太坊的技术难点有哪些?

              技术难点分析

              在进行钱包对接以太坊的过程中,面临诸多技术难点,主要包括接口规范、交易确认及网络拥堵等方面。首先,以太坊的API接口标准较为复杂,必须深入理解其请求参数、返回格式以及错误处理机制,这对于开发人员的技术水平要求较高。其次,在进行资金交易时,用户对交易确认的速度有很高期望,如果网络拥堵,交易确认时间将会延迟,影响用户的使用体验。

              另外,如何处理各类智能合约及ERC20代币的交易也是一大挑战。不同代币可能具有不同的合约规范,开发者需花费相当时间进行调试与测试。降低交易失败的概率和用户损失必须引起高度重视。最后,在系统架构中如何保证高可用性与容错恢复能力,在突发问题发生时能够快速回滚系统,保障用户资产安全,也是设计中需要重点关注的技术难点。

              #### 如何进行交易所钱包的用户体验?

              钱包用户体验的方法

              用户体验是决定交易所钱包使用频率的重要因素。因此,在钱包的设计与实现过程中,持续关注用户体验的显得尤为重要。首先,设计简洁易用的界面,提高用户但需要最少的操作就能访问所需功能,极大提高交易效率。支持多种语言,确保不同国家和地区的用户都能顺畅使用也是重要的考虑。

              其次,提供全面且易懂的帮助和引导,让用户能快速了解如何使用钱包的各项功能。例如通过新手引导、FAQ、自助支持等方式,在满足用户需求的同时提升用户满意度。

              此外,持续收集用户反馈,并定期进行版本迭代是提高用户体验不可或缺的一环。通过数据分析与用户使用情况监控,针对性地解决用户在使用中遇到的问题,逐步提升钱包的性能和体验。

              #### 如何提高以太坊钱包的安全性?

              提升以太坊钱包安全性的措施

              提高以太坊钱包的安全性对于保护用户资金与交易信息非常关键。首先,确保所有用户数据和交易记录都经过严格的加密,使用现代加密算法,这样能够有效减少黑客攻击带来的风险。其次,采用多重身份认证技术,如动态口令、指纹识别等,全方位提升用户账户的安全层级。

              此外,制定规范的风险管理流程,例如定期安全审计与渗透测试,及时发现并修复潜在的安全隐患也是非常必要的。需要设立专门的安全团队,随时监控系统的安全状态,并对异常现象进行及时报警。

              最后,用户也需要意识到自我保护的重要性,通过提醒用户设置强密码,避免在公共网络环境下使用钱包,增强他们的安全意识,从根本上降低安全风险。

              #### 交易所钱包对于市场竞争的影响如何?

              市场竞争中的交易所钱包角色

              交易所钱包作为连接用户与数字资产交易的重要工具,其设计与功能直接影响着市场竞争的格局。一个功能丰富、用户体验极佳的钱包能迅速吸引大量用户,同时,提高用户忠诚度。在这个瞬息万变的市场,交易所需要通过不断更新钱包功能,适应用户需求,实现差异化竞争。

              例如,支持多种数字资产和快速交易的功能,能够满足不同类型用户的需求,从而在同类竞品中脱颖而出。此外,交易所还应注重安全性与法规合规,给用户以信任感,这将进一步提高市场竞争力。

              此外,创新的服务和操作体验,比如借助大数据分析推荐个性化的数字资产、提供实时行情分析等,也能够为交易所带来竞争优势。在激烈的市场竞争中,设计与实施优秀的交易所钱包解决方案,是确保交易所立于不败之地的关键。

              分享 :
                  <bdo dropzone="25hr"></bdo><ins date-time="vixk"></ins><address dropzone="a9z1"></address><noscript id="giqa"></noscript><u dir="r9e1"></u><code draggable="ko7g"></code><big date-time="541p"></big><style draggable="j8ad"></style><noframes id="uoq2">
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                              相关新闻

                                              库神钱包与比特币分叉的
                                              2024-09-22
                                              库神钱包与比特币分叉的

                                              ## 内容主体大纲### 一、引言 - 介绍库神钱包的起源与功能 - 简述比特币分叉的概念及其历史背景 ### 二、库神钱包的...

                                              国内比特币钱包推荐:哪
                                              2024-09-29
                                              国内比特币钱包推荐:哪

                                              ## 内容主体大纲1. 引言 - 比特币钱包的必要性 - 国内比特币钱包的市场现状2. 比特币钱包的类型 - 热钱包 vs. 冷钱包...

                                              APP嵌入以太坊钱包合法吗
                                              2024-10-08
                                              APP嵌入以太坊钱包合法吗

                                              # 内容主体大纲1. **引言** - 背景介绍 - 目的与意义2. **以太坊钱包概述** - 以太坊钱包的基本概念 - 以太坊钱包的类型...

                                              如何下载和使用瑞波币电
                                              2024-09-29
                                              如何下载和使用瑞波币电

                                              ### 内容主体大纲1. **引言** - 瑞波币的简介 - 瑞波币及其电子钱包的重要性2. **瑞波币电子钱包的类型** - 热钱包与冷...